OrderRex: clinical order decision support and outcome predictions by data-mining electronic medical records

To answer a "grand challenge" in clinical decision support, the authors produced a recommender system that automatically data-mines inpatient decision support from electronic medical records (EMR), analogous to Netflix or Amazon.com's product recommender.
